Podillja ( Ukrainian Поділля ; Russian Подолье Podolje , Polish Capowce ) is a village in the Ukrainian Ternopil Oblast with about 1700 inhabitants (2001).

Manor in the village

The village, founded in 1715 under the name Zapivtsi ( Цапівці ), received its current name in 1965.

Podillja is the administrative center of the 32.76 km² district council of the same name in the north of Salishchyky Rajon , to which the village of Anheliwka ( Ангелівка , ) with about 210 inhabitants belongs.

The village is located on the left bank of the Dschuryn ( Джурин ), a 51 km long left tributary of the Dniester , 33 km north of the district center Salishchyky and about 100 km south of the oblast center Ternopil . Territorial road T – 20–16 runs through the village .
